Complete Buying Guide for 4 Person 4 Season Tents

Essential Factors We Consider

When evaluating the best 4 person 4 season tents, we prioritize **weather resistance**, **weight distribution**, and **ease of setup**. Look for models with bathtub floors, multiple doors, and robust pole systems. Ventilation features like mesh panels and adjustable vents help manage condensation during humid conditions or cold nights when heating systems might be needed.

Budget Planning

Entry-level tents start around $100-$150 while premium models exceed $300. Consider your usage frequency—occasional campers benefit from mid-range options offering good value, while frequent users gain more from durable, feature-rich designs. Always factor in accessory costs like footprint mats or repair kits when calculating total ownership expenses.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Can 4 season tents really handle winter conditions?

A: Yes, true 4-season tents are engineered with reinforced frames, snow skirts, and robust fabrics to withstand heavy snow loads and sub-zero temperatures. However, they typically require proper site selection away from avalanche zones or exposed ridges.

Q: How much space should I expect inside a 4-person tent?

A: Expect approximately 75-90 square feet of living space including gear storage. High-end models often provide over 100 square feet by optimizing pole geometry and minimizing wasted areas.

Q: Are double-layer tents better than single-layer designs?

A: Double-layer tents offer superior condensation management and temperature regulation. The outer layer sheds precipitation while the inner layer traps warmth, creating a stable microclimate ideal for extended stays.

Q: What’s the difference between 3-season and 4-season tents?

A: Four-season tents feature stronger poles, enclosed vestibules, and snow skirts absent in 3-season versions. They’re built for harsh alpine environments rather than mild spring/fall conditions.

Q: How do I choose between backpacking and car camping tents?

A: Backpacking tents prioritize weight and packability using ultralight materials and simple setups. Car camping tents emphasize interior space, luxury features, and easy access since transportation isn’t a concern.
